Under the direct​ write-off method, the entry to write off an uncollectible account will include​ ________. A. a credit to the A

llowance for Bad Debts B. a debit to the​ customer's Account Receivable C. a debit to Bad Debts Expense account D. No entry is made to write off uncollectible accounts.

Answer:

C. a debit to Bad Debts Expense account

Explanation:

using the direct​ write-off method, we do not use the allowance. At write-off we recognize the directly the bad debt expense and decrease the accounts receivable.

Is important to notice that the direct method violates the accounting matching principles as, it recognize an expense based on events which occured at prior periods

English Translation

A school has a total of 475 students. We want to extract a sample of 80. Explain in detail how this sample is obtained by random sampling.

Solution

In random sampling, each member of the population has an equal chance of being surveyed or an equal chance of being a member of the sample.

For this Question, it will mean that each of the 475 students would have an equal chance of being part of the sample of 80 students. To use random sampling for this particular scenario, we would give all the students numbers from 1 to 475, we would then use a computer program to generate 80 random student numbers.

We could also put all the number in a bowl and randomly select 80 numbers from 475, that way, the sampling method would be as random as can be.
